Well perhaps I am wrong but the requirements for completing a stim-E call for 2 of an item in a factory crate. Does that mean that you have to use a crate with 2 of said item or does it simply mean that those 2 items must come from a factory crate?
Xtremegene
Sun Mar 07, 2004 3:27 pm
#4
All it means is that it needs say, 2 of identical CRDM (which means they must be factory produced in order to have the same aka identical serial number.)...if you have a factory run of 50, 100, or even 1000 (max on schematic), then if you try making a stim E by hand and take 2 CRDMs from the crate of 50 you might have, it would accept it and just have 48 CRDMs left for you to use.
